Shares of Franklin Resources, Inc. (NYSE:BEN – Get Free Report) have been given a consensus recommendation of “Reduce” by the fourteen analysts that are presently covering the stock, Marketbeat reports. Five equities research analysts have rated the stock with a sell rating, six have given a hold rating and three have given a buy rating to the company. The average 1-year target price among brokerages that have updated their coverage on the stock in the last year is $23.5833.
BEN has been the subject of a number of research analyst reports. Cowen reissued a “buy” rating on shares of Franklin Resources in a report on Monday, June 16th. The Goldman Sachs Group raised shares of Franklin Resources from a “neutral” rating to a “buy” rating and set a $29.00 price objective on the stock in a research note on Friday, June 27th. Zacks Research cut shares of Franklin Resources from a “strong-buy” rating to a “hold” rating in a research report on Wednesday, August 20th. Wells Fargo & Company increased their price target on shares of Franklin Resources from $21.50 to $26.00 and gave the company an “equal weight” rating in a research report on Friday, July 11th. Finally, Evercore ISI lifted their price objective on Franklin Resources from $24.00 to $25.00 and gave the stock an “underperform” rating in a research report on Monday, August 4th.

Franklin Resources (NYSE:BEN – Get Free Report) last issued its earnings results on Friday, August 1st. The closed-end fund reported $0.49 earnings per share (EPS) for the quarter, topping analysts’ consensus estimates of $0.46 by $0.03. Franklin Resources had a return on equity of 8.76% and a net margin of 3.73%.The business had revenue of $2.06 billion during the quarter, compared to the consensus estimate of $2.38 billion. During the same period in the prior year, the business posted $0.60 EPS. The company’s revenue for the quarter was down 2.2% on a year-over-year basis. Equities analysts forecast that Franklin Resources will post 2.16 EPS for the current year.
Franklin Resources Dividend Announcement
The company also recently declared a quarterly dividend, which will be paid on Friday, October 10th. Stockholders of record on Tuesday, September 30th will be issued a dividend of $0.32 per share. The ex-dividend date is Tuesday, September 30th. This represents a $1.28 dividend on an annualized basis and a dividend yield of 5.7%. Franklin Resources’s payout ratio is 250.98%.
About Franklin Resources
Franklin Resources, Inc is a publicly owned asset management holding company. Through its subsidiaries, the firm provides its services to individuals, institutions, pension plans, trusts, and partnerships. It launches equity, fixed income, balanced, and multi-asset mutual funds through its subsidiaries.
